summaryrefslogtreecommitdiff
path: root/x11-drivers/xf86-video-openchrome/files
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2021-01-01 21:06:00 +0000
committerV3n3RiX <venerix@redcorelinux.org>2021-01-01 21:06:00 +0000
commit129160ec854dca4c3fedb5bcfbcb56930371da0f (patch)
tree53bf797418ac5e9b99c41ca0382c87b82421e5de /x11-drivers/xf86-video-openchrome/files
parent441d1370330332b7d78f238d2f5e13f7aed5e4e0 (diff)
gentoo new year resync : 01.01.2021
Diffstat (limited to 'x11-drivers/xf86-video-openchrome/files')
-rw-r--r--x11-drivers/xf86-video-openchrome/files/xf86-video-openchrome-0.6.0-fno-common.patch45
1 files changed, 45 insertions, 0 deletions
diff --git a/x11-drivers/xf86-video-openchrome/files/xf86-video-openchrome-0.6.0-fno-common.patch b/x11-drivers/xf86-video-openchrome/files/xf86-video-openchrome-0.6.0-fno-common.patch
new file mode 100644
index 000000000000..78f3ca9a6cc9
--- /dev/null
+++ b/x11-drivers/xf86-video-openchrome/files/xf86-video-openchrome-0.6.0-fno-common.patch
@@ -0,0 +1,45 @@
+--- a/src/via_driver.h
++++ b/src/via_driver.h
+@@ -393,9 +393,6 @@ typedef struct
+ } VIAEntRec, *VIAEntPtr;
+
+
+-/* In via_display.c. */
+-const xf86CrtcFuncsRec iga1_crtc_funcs;
+-const xf86CrtcFuncsRec iga2_crtc_funcs;
+
+ /* In via_exa.c. */
+ Bool viaInitExa(ScreenPtr pScreen);
+--- a/src/via_sii164.h
++++ b/src/via_sii164.h
+@@ -47,7 +47,7 @@ typedef struct _viaSiI164 {
+ } viaSiI164Rec, *viaSiI164RecPtr;
+
+
+-const xf86OutputFuncsRec via_sii164_funcs;
++extern const xf86OutputFuncsRec via_sii164_funcs;
+
+ Bool viaSiI164Init(ScrnInfoPtr pScrn, I2CBusPtr pI2CBus);
+
+--- a/src/via_ums.h
++++ b/src/via_ums.h
+@@ -260,6 +260,8 @@ void viaIGA2SetDisplayRegister(ScrnInfoPtr pScrn, DisplayModePtr mode);
+ void viaIGA2Save(ScrnInfoPtr pScrn);
+ void viaIGA2Restore(ScrnInfoPtr pScrn);
+ void ViaShadowCRTCSetMode(ScrnInfoPtr pScrn, DisplayModePtr mode);
++extern const xf86CrtcFuncsRec iga1_crtc_funcs;
++extern const xf86CrtcFuncsRec iga2_crtc_funcs;
+
+ /* via_analog.c */
+ void via_analog_init(ScrnInfoPtr pScrn);
+--- a/src/via_vt1632.h
++++ b/src/via_vt1632.h
+@@ -44,7 +44,7 @@ typedef struct _viaVT1632Rec {
+ } viaVT1632Rec, *viaVT1632RecPtr;
+
+
+-const xf86OutputFuncsRec via_vt1632_funcs;
++extern const xf86OutputFuncsRec via_vt1632_funcs;
+
+ Bool viaVT1632Init(ScrnInfoPtr pScrn, I2CBusPtr pI2CBus);
+